The City of Jeffersonville provides water, sewer, and refuse service to its citizens. Applicants must have a picture ID, a lease agreement or proof of property ownership, and one other bill (such as telephone or electricity) in his/her name at the service location. The individual must fill out a "New Service Application," have no delinquent water bills, and pay a $100 deposit.

Pulaski County

Pulaski County is a county in the U.S. state of Arkansas with a population of 391,284, making it the most populous county in Arkansas. Its county seat is Little Rock,[2] which is also Arkansas`s capital and largest city. Pulaski County is Arkansas`s fifth county, formed on December 15, 1818, alongside Clark and Hempstead counties. The county is named for Count Casimir Pulaski, a Polish volunteer who saved George Washington`s life during the American Revolutionary War.
